Happy Fourth!
:) Seems a stroke of genius to fit in a 15 x 15 grid THOMASJEFFERSON across the middle and then cross that with THEDECLARATION and OFINDEPENDENCE. (Note the interesting grid structure.)
:) Working JOHN and ADAMS into the grid is a bonus.
:) There even was a riddle: What can’t be parted after it’s departed? HAIR
:) As this is a Monday, it was also made easy to solve.
The only stain was OST, but even there the clue was good, “East, to Ernst.” [I would have gone with “Bone, comb. Form.”]
